Last Updated at 11 October 2024U.P.S. BARSOT: A Rural School with a Focus on Basic Education
Nestled in the GHORAWAL block of SONBHADRA district in Uttar Pradesh, U.P.S. BARSOT stands as a testament to the government's commitment to basic education in rural India. Established in 2008, this upper primary school provides education to students from grades 6 to 8, offering a vital stepping stone in their educational journey.
Facilities Designed for Learning
The school, managed by the Department of Education, boasts a well-maintained infrastructure, including four classrooms, two rooms for non-teaching activities, and a separate room for the head teacher. These spaces are vital for fostering a conducive learning environment. Despite not having electricity, the school ensures access to clean water through hand pumps, and boasts functional toilets for both boys and girls.
A Library with Resources
For those seeking knowledge beyond the classroom, the school's library stands as a valuable resource. Housing 173 books, the library provides students with access to a diverse range of reading material, encouraging a love for learning and promoting literacy.
A Focus on Hindi
The school primarily uses Hindi as the medium of instruction, catering to the local language preferences and ensuring accessibility for all students.
Teaching Staff and Management
U.P.S. BARSOT is staffed by two dedicated male teachers, working diligently to provide quality education to their students. This small but dedicated team, along with the head teacher, JAY SINGH, plays a crucial role in shaping young minds and nurturing their academic growth.
